Module 1
The Fundamentals of the Aerial Hammock (10 Hours)
- Equipment Mastery: Types of hammocks, fabric, carabiners, and rigging. Understanding weight limits and equipment care.
- Rigging & Safety: Critical instruction on safe rigging points, height adjustments, and daily safety checks. This is the most important module.
- Fundamental Positions: In-depth study of the three basic sits (Basic, Lotus, Straddle), standing positions, and lying positions.
- Basic Grounding: Building confidence and body awareness in and around the hammock.
Module 2
Foundational Aerial Asana & Transitions (20 Hours)
- Inversions Introduction: Safe and supported inversions (Dolphin, Downward Dog) with a focus on overcoming fear and proper spinal alignment.
- Core Series: Poses to build the exceptional core strength required for aerial (Aerial Boat, Knees-to-Chest, Pike).
- Backbends & Heart Openers: Supported chest openers (Aerial Fish, Goddess) that safely decompress the spine.
- Hip Openers: Using the hammock for deep, passive hip release (Aerial Pigeon, Squat).
Module 3
Applied Anatomy and Physiology Classes (8 Hours)
- The Aerial Body: Focus on shoulder girdle stability, core engagement, and grip strength.
- Anatomy of Inversion: Understanding the cardiovascular and lymphatic benefits and contraindications.
- Preventing Injury: Common aerial injuries (fabric burns, shoulder strain, grip fatigue) and how to avoid them.
- Therapeutic Applications: Using the hammock for spinal decompression and therapeutic traction.
Module 4
Teaching Methodology & Practicum (12 Hours)
- Aerial-Specific Cueing: Verbal guidance for safe movement and positioning.
- Hands-On Spotting: Safe and effective physical adjustments and assists for students in the air.
- Sequencing a Foundational Class: Building a balanced 60-minute aerial class for beginners.
- Practice Teaching: Teaching segments of a class to peers and receiving constructive feedback.
Module 5
Advanced Asana/ Dynamic Transitions (30 hrs)
- Intermediate/Advanced Inversions: Drills for straight-arm inversions, meathooks, hip keys.
- Spins & Dynamics: Controlled spinning techniques, from basic to multi-axis spins.
- Drops & Freefalls: Introduction to safe drops and controlled progressions.
- Wraps & Theory: Learning S-wrap and X-wrap techniques for stability and advanced poses.
Module 6
Advanced Sequencing and Theming (20 Hours)
- Thematic Classes: Sequencing for specific themes: Chakra Balancing, Heart Openers, Core Fire, Hip Release, Restorative & Deep Relaxation.
- Peak Pose Sequencing:
- Building a class intelligently towards a complex advanced pose.
- Mastering the Flow: Creating seamless, dance-like vinyasa flows in the air. maintain rhythm .
Module 7
Advanced Therapeutics & Adjustments (20 Hours)
- Aerial Yoga Therapy: Using the hammock for deep tissue massage, advanced spinal decompression, and assisted stretching.
- Pre-Natal & Special Populations: Adapting aerial yoga for specific needs (always with caution and contraindications).
- Deep-Tissue Assists: Advanced hands-on adjustment techniques for students in complex wraps.
Module 8
The Business of Aerial Yoga & Practicum (30 Hours)
- Workshop Design: Creating and marketing popular workshops (e.g., “Inversion Revolution,” “Aerial for Back Care”).
- Photo & Video Skills: Essential skills for capturing beautiful aerial poses for marketing.
- Advanced Practicum: Teaching full advanced classes, receiving video analysis, and assisting the lead instructor in foundational classes.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
The 100-Hour Aerial Yoga Teacher Training is a comprehensive certification program that combines traditional yoga practices with aerial yoga techniques. It focuses on aerial asanas, hammock skills, safety, alignment, sequencing, and teaching methodology to help students become confident aerial yoga practitioners and instructors.
This course is suitable for yoga practitioners, yoga teachers, fitness professionals, wellness enthusiasts, and anyone who wants to deepen their aerial yoga practice and learn professional teaching skills.
No. Previous aerial yoga experience is not mandatory. However, a regular yoga practice and basic understanding of yoga postures are recommended to comfortably progress through the training.
You will learn aerial yoga foundations, hammock setup and safety, basic to intermediate aerial poses, inversions, alignment principles, adjustments, sequencing, teaching techniques, anatomy, and methods for creating safe and effective aerial yoga classes.
The 50-hour course introduces the basics of aerial yoga, while the 100-hour course provides deeper training with more advanced techniques, teaching methodology, sequencing, anatomy, and practical teaching experience.
